  PRIMARY D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ES:

  Ensures an optimal prescription fulfillment service focusing on the coordination and scheduling of on time delivery, reporting, invoicing, ordering, data integrity and communicationEnsures accurate and timely coordination services activities in compliance with internal and external expectationsCommunicates directly with pharmacies and other service providers to ensure the needs of the patients are metCommunicates with patients to coordinate procurement of specialty medicationPro-actively identifies and solves coordination issuesCoordinates fulfillments for various program elementsCoordinates fulfillment supplies through purchase orders and inventory controlProvides on-going feedback to the Specialty Pharmacy Solutions ManagerCollaborates with the training of new associatesActively demonstrates innovation and improvement of processesAbility to work out of office based Patient Care Center or remote Pharmacy locationEmbraces and fosters company values and company policies and initiatives

  What your background should look like

  EXPERIENCE AND EDUCATIONAL REQUIREMENTS:

  A post-secondary or Associate degree program and/or an equivalent combination of experience and education is requiredProvincial Pharmacy Technical Accreditation an assetPharmacy Technician certification and/or Pharmacy coordination or reimbursement experience preferredAbility to work out of office based Patient Care Center or remote Pharmacy locationMinimum of two years of related experience and/or on Customer Service

  MINIMUM SKILLS, KNOWLEDGE AND ABILITY REQUIREMENTS:

  Strong organizational, communication and problem solving skillsDemonstrate superior customer service skillsPositive can-do attitudeExhibit a good understanding of ABS Canada services and client baseDemonstrate a solid understanding of the program support tasks needed to support the daily operations of the corporationStrong verbal and written communication skills, interpersonal skills and attention to detailAbility to make decisions using sound judgment and take initiative with minimal directionAbility to multi-task and meet established deadlinesAbility to work well within a team-based environmentFluent in English and French (spoken and written)Ability to proficiently use computer and good knowledge of Microsoft Office, particularly Outlook and Excel.

  The successful candidate may have daily contacts with unilingual English-speaking customers, patients or peers from cross-functional teams.
